THIS IS ACTUALLY, A SYSTEM SENSOR 2251 SMOKE DETECTOR THAT IS LABELED FOR MIRCOM, AS THE MIRCOM MIX-2251B. SYSTEM SENSOR HAS THE POLLING PROTOCOL THAT IS USED BY FCI, MIRCOM, EST (IRC-3), AND MANY OTHER MANUFACTURERS  AND PRODUCES A 2251 SMOKE HEAD WITH EST LABELING, FCI LABELING, THUS THIS MIX-2251B IS A AT ITS CORE A SYSTEM SENSOR 2251 SMOKE DETECTOR. IT WILL OPERATE ON OTHER MANUFACTURERS PRODUCTS, AS LONG AS THEY ARE USING THE SYSTEM SENSOR POLLING PROTOCOL. IF YOU ARE USING 2251'S, THIS CAN WORK ON YOUR LOOP. OF COURSE, MANUFACTURERS WANT YOU TO USE THEIR LABELED PRODUCT, SO THEY CAN CHARGE YOU MORE FOR THEIR PRODUCT.  MIX-2251B Intelligent Low Profile Photoelectronic Smoke Sensor Intelligent plug-in photoelectric smoke detectors with integral communication provide features that surpass conventional detectors. Detector sensitivity is continuously monitored and reported to the FX-2000 Fire Alarm Control Panel. Point ID capability allows each detector’s address to be set with decade address switches, providing exact detector locations for selective maintenance when chamber contamination reaches an unacceptable level.
